[Bug 671279] Re: Japanese PDF does not display correctly

2011-01-27 Thread Axel G. Rossberg
I had problems with Japanese fonts under evince/okular until I installed
poppler-data (which was not an obvious fix). Shouldn't poppler-data be
installed automatically if I request Japanese language support at system
installation (as I did)?
